投稿者 メッセージ
<  PHPプログラミング  ~  javascriptからphpを呼び出し、処理を返すには
glico
投稿1時間: 火 10月 10, 2006 11:34 am  引用



登録日: 2006年10月 10日
投稿記事: 3

はじめまして。
phpとmysqlで検索処理を行うプログラムを作りたいと思っています。

検索語Aを入力すると、検索結果BとCを表示したいのですが、
ユーザが希望する検索が行われるタイミングは、onChange時なのです。

つまり、
フォームのテキストボックス1に検索語Aを入力し、
テキストボックス1からカーソルが離れると検索が行われ、
結果がテキストボックス2とテキストボックス3に表示される。

というふうに制作したいのですが、javascriptとphpの間の処理の記述の仕方が
わからず、悩んでいます。

以下のように考えているのですが、javascript内でphpを呼んで、その処理結果をjavascriptで返すにはどうしたらよいのでしょうか。

<SCRIPT LANGUAGE="JavaScript">
<!--
function calc(form, val){
/*ここで、val.valueを検索キーワードにdb検索し、out_valb、out_valcを求めて表示したいが、方法が不明です。*/
form.b.value = out_valb;
form.c.value = out_valc;

//-->

</SCRIPT>

<INPUT TYPE="TEXT" NAME="a" VALUE="" OnChange="calc(this.form, this);">
<INPUT TYPE="TEXT" NAME="b">
<INPUT TYPE="TEXT" NAME="c">
</form>



ご存知のかた、ご教授いただけませんでしょうか。

よろしくお願い致します。
トップに移動
ユーザー情報を表示 メッセージを送信
特定期間内の記事を表示:   
All times are GMT +9:00

次のトピックを表示
前のトピックを表示
Page 1 of 1
フォーラム一覧  ~  PHPプログラミング

トピックの新規投稿   返信


 
移動先:  

新規投稿: 不可
返信: 不可t
自分の記事の編集: 不可
自分の記事の削除: 不可
投票への参加: 不可




Powered by phpBB
customized by phpspot.